About Content Analysis by LSA

The Content Analysis by Latent Semantic Analysis (LSA) is a quick and free software library for measuring the semantic similarity between a set of keywords and a set of documents (in English) for content analysis purpose.

How to use

First, please convert the documents to a text file. All the words in a document should appear in one line, with all symbols (e.g., commas, periods, and quotes) removed. See the "txt/docs-20180703.txt" file for a sample.

Then, you can define a list of keywords, see the "txt/cat-20180630.txt" for a sample. In case there are synonymous terms or alternative words, please append them to the same line of keywords using a semi-colon (;) as the delimiter.
